Job Description : Responsibilities :
Responsibilities :
- Identifies opportunities for automation within software processes.
- Designs and executes QA tests using scripts that automatically test functionality.
- Designs and writes test automation scripts.
- Utilizes test automation frameworks.
- Investigates problems in software as a result of testing.
- Works with QA analysts and software developers to find solutions.
- Provides advice on the testing strategy, test plans, the selection of testing tools, and the identification of resources required for testing.
- Plans and organizes testing efforts for large systems in Graphical User Interface (GUI) and non-graphical User Interface (GUI) environments, including the execution of systems integration tests, specialized tests, and user acceptance testing (e.g., stress tests).
- Proficient in Cloud technology, Agile & DevOps.
General Skills :
- Experience identifying opportunities for automation within software processes.
- Experience designing and executing QA tests using scripts that automatically test functionality
- Experience running tests for databases, systems, networks, applications, hardware and software
- Experience identifying and documenting bugs and quality issues in development, service or business processes.
- Experience installing applications and databases relevant to automation.
- Experience collaborating with stakeholders to understand how automation can improve workflow and creating documentation.
- Experience gathering and documenting requirements from end-users to develop the best automation solutions.
- A team player with a track record for meeting deadlines, managing competing priorities, and client relationship management experience.
- Experience in planning, organizing, and implementing testing efforts at the specified experience level.
- Experience executing functional tests, non-functional tests, and systems level integration tests.
- Experience supporting user acceptance testing and participating in UAT activities.
- Experience in quality assurance and testing, including AODA testing, integration testing, load testing, performance testing, etc.
- A team player with a track record for meeting deadlines.
- Knowledge of one or more automated testing tools.
Desirable Skills :
- Knowledge and experience in at least one programming language.
- Experience in the use of information retrieval packages.
- Knowledge and understanding of Information Management principles, concepts, policies, and practices.
- Knowledge and understanding of Accessibility for Ontarians with Disability Act (AODA) and related regulations and standards.
- Experience planning and organizing testing efforts for both large and small systems.
- Experience coding automated test scripts to produce sets of automated test cases.
- Experience testing Commercial Off-the-Shelf Applications (COTS).
- Experience and Skill Set Requirements.
- Evaluation Table - Automation Developer (Intermediate).
- Automated Testing Skills;
- Extensive experience with automated test tools - Client Unified Functional Testing (UFT), Microfocus Load Runner 12.5, Katalon, Nightwatch, and Selenium.
- Experience in the use of performance testing tools - Microfocus Load Runner 12.5 and J-Meter.
- Extensive Experience with ReadyAPI Postman.
- Experience with automated testing methods in an object-oriented environment - DevOps and Agile.
- Experience with providing organized automated application testing to accommodate development and implementation efforts to remediate issues.
- Experience with automated API testing.
Testing :
- 7+ years of experience in process, planning, organizing, and implementing testing efforts.
- Extensive experience in test automation development.
- Extensive experience with test management tools on one or more platforms such as Microfocus ALM 12.5, Microfocus Octante, Jira, and Azure DevOps.
- Experience conducting AODA compliance audits and remediation.
- Demonstrates working knowledge of the testing process and the Software Development Lifecycle (SDLC), including Agile and DevOps.
- Experience with creating, reviewing, and executing test strategies, test plans, and test cases.
- Experience with providing identification and the resolution of problems and issues.
Technical Skills :
- Experience with Waterfall, Agile, and DevOps methodologies.
- Experience with Cloud technology (Microsoft Azure).
- Extensive experience with AODA compliance audit tools.
- Extensive Experience with automated test tools Katalon, Selenium, Microfocus Unified Functional Testing (UFT), Microfocus Load Runner 12.5,
- Experience with Siebel (RLSO - Registration Licensing System of Ontario), EDSI, and other Ministry applications.
- Knowledge of Licensing and Control Systems (LCS) and legacy mainframe systems.
- Experience with Payment Gateway MPG / EPS services.
- Experience with mainframe tools such as TSO / SPF.
- Experience with SOAP UI, WEB Services, API, OPA, and Java technologies.
- Experience with IMS / DB2 / SQL / Oracle Databases and UNIX.
- Experience with the .NET platform.
Soft Skills :
- Excellent analytical, problem-solving and decision-making skills.
- Strong organizational, creativity and perseverance skills.
- Strong verbal and written communication skills; interpersonal skills.
- Proven track record for building strong working relationships.
30+ days ago